如何利用智能合约技术提高加密货币交易的速度和减少交易费用?请给出一个创新的解决方案。

智能合约技术可以在多个层面上优化加密货币交易,尤其是在提高交易速度和减少交易费用方面。下面是一种创新的解决方案,结合了侧链技术、闪电网络和智能合约的智能批发商模型(Smart Wholesale Agent, SWA)来达到这一目的。

1. 侧链技术的应用

侧链是指与主链平行运行的独立区块链,它允许数字资产以双向可兑换的方式,在不同的区块链之间进行转移。通过将经常性的、小额的交易操作转移到侧链上执行,可以大大减轻主链的负担,从而提高整个系统的交易处理速度并降低交易费用。例如,可以设计一条专注于高频交易的侧链,借助智能合约自动处理匹配和结算过程。

2. 闪电网络的集成

闪电网络是一个基于比特币的第二层支付协议,旨在提高交易速度并降低成本。通过搭建多条支付通道,用户可以在不直接参与主链交易的情况下完成多次价值转移。这些支付通道可以由智能合约自动管理和优化,确保资金的安全性和流动性,同时减少了对区块链网络的依赖。

3. 智能批发商模型(Smart Wholesale Agent, SWA)

SWA是一种基于智能合约的自动化交易代理机制。它可以在侧链或闪电网络中批量处理大量小额交易请求,通过聚合进行一次性交易来实现成本效益最大化。具体来说,SWA会在接收足够数量的小额交易请求后,将这些请求打包成一个大额交易提交给主链,或者通过闪电网络实现即时清算。这样不仅减少了单次交易的Gas费用,还因减少了主链上的交易次数而间接降低了网络拥堵。

4. 案例说明

想象一个加密货币交易市场,其中涉及大量低价值、高频次的交易活动。利用上述的解决方案,可以这样运作:

  • 用户提交交易请求:交易者通过交易平台将他们的交易需求发送到一个中央化的SWA。
  • SWA处理交易:SWA根据当前市场条件和网络状况,决定是否立即将交易信息转发到闪电网络中的相应支付通道,或者等待更多相似交易以构建更大规模的批量交易。
  • 执行批量交易:一旦达到预先设定的阈值,SWA将以一个单一的大额交易形式向主链提交这些请求,从而减少了多笔小额交易的处理成本和时间。
  • 结算与分配:通过智能合约确保所有参与者的账本得到正确更新,并且交易结果公平地反映在各自的账户中。

这种方法不仅提高了交易效率,降低了用户的成本,也为加密货币市场提供了更稳定和可预测的操作环境。